How they compare

United Kingdom currently reports 87.1% against 61.1% in Low income, a difference of 26.0%.

That makes United Kingdom's figure about 1.4 times Low income's.

Across all 65 years both countries report, United Kingdom has been ahead every year.

Low income ranks 39th and United Kingdom ranks 39th of 47 groups.

United Kingdom has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Low income United Kingdom Difference Ahead
1960s 31.1% 68.6% 37.5% United Kingdom
1970s 35.3% 71.1% 35.8% United Kingdom
1980s 38.3% 75.4% 37.1% United Kingdom
1990s 42.2% 80.2% 38.1% United Kingdom
2000s 48.8% 84.0% 35.1% United Kingdom
2010s 55.4% 86.6% 31.2% United Kingdom
2020s 58.8% 86.0% 27.2% United Kingdom

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Survival to age 65 refers to the percentage of a cohort of newborn infants that would survive to age 65, if subject to age specific mortality rates of the specified year.
